您的当前位置:首页 > TG > **FAQ: How to Differentiate between COVID-19 and the Flu****FAQ: Distinguishing COVID-19 from Influenza (Flu)**---### How to Differentiate between COVID-19 and Influenza (Flu)Navigating the differences between COVID-19 and the flu can be challenging, given the similarities in their symptoms. Here's a guide to help distinguish between the two in order to seek the appropriate care.#### Understanding the SimilaritiesCOVID-19 and the flu both belong to the family of respiratory viruses. They share many symptoms, which include:- Fever- Cough- Muscle or body aches- Fatigue or tiredness- Sore throat- Runny or stuffy noseHowever, they differ in severity and prevalence, as well as the risk they pose to individual health and the global public health environment.#### Key Differences**1. Onset of Symptoms**- **COVID-19:** Symptoms may appear as soon as 2 days or as late as 14 days after exposure to the virus.- **Flu:** Symptoms often develop suddenly, with the onset of symptoms usually within 1 to 4 days of exposure.**2. Severe Symptoms**- **COVID-19:** A higher proportion of patients with COVID-19 will experience severe symptoms that may require hospitalization.- **Flu:** While severe influenza can also lead to hospitalization, the overall risk may be lower compared to COVID-19.**3. Duration of Symptoms**- **COVID-19:** Symptoms can Last from a few days to several weeks.- **Flu:** Symptoms typically resolve within 2 to 7 days.**4. Health Complications**- **COVID-19:** Can lead to cough, shortness of breath, and a percentage of patients will experience long-haul symptoms after recovery.- **Flu:** Can lead to pneumonia but is usually less severe than COVID-19.**5. Vaccination**- **COVID-19:** wpfitness.com recommends a COVID-19 vaccine and an annual flu vaccine to reduce the risk of infection and related complications.- **Flu:** The annual influenza vaccine is available and providesPreventive protection against flu strains for the upcoming season.**6. Timing of Seasons**- **COVID-19:** Has seasonality but is unpredictable, affecting regions and populations cyclically.- **Flu:** Typically follows seasonal patterns; usually peaks from October through March.#### Seek Medical AttentionIf you have any of the symptoms mentioned and suspect you might have COVID-19, it is crucial to:- Isolate yourself and avoid close contact with others- Seek medical advice, which may include testing for COVID-19- Follow the treatment guidelines provided by healthcare professionals.Proactive measures like timely diagnosis and treatment are essential for effectively managing both COVID-19 and the flu. 正文

常见问题解答

问题:COVID-19的初期症状有哪些?

答案是:初期症状主要包括发热、咳嗽和呼吸困难。尽管呼吸困难是疾病较晚期的症状,如果患者已有呼吸道疾病,则可能在早期就出现这一症状。

问题:打喷嚏是COVID-19的症状吗?

答案是:在某些COVID-19病例中确实有打喷嚏的记录,但打喷嚏并不意味着你绝对感染了COVID-19。尽管打喷嚏可能是COVID-19传播的一种途径,提醒你在打喷嚏时使用纸巾,或在不经意间喷嚏在腋下,并尽快用肥皂清洗。

问题:如果我的邻居被检测出COVID-19阳性,我该怎么做?

答案是:首先,与家人保持距离,然后在未来14至28天内关注自身健康状况。如果你出现发热、咳嗽或呼吸短促等症状,请咨询医生。

问题:我应该主动进行COVID-19检测吗?

答案是:为了避免满足好奇心或消除疑虑,请不要急于去任何实验室。首先平复心情,仔细审视你的症状。如果你发现自己有某些让怀疑自己感染了COVID-19的症状,请咨询医生以确定是否需要检测。
